Olympique Lyon s relegation overturned: club allowed to remain in Ligue 1

Olympique Lyon's relegation overturned: club allowed to remain in Ligue 1

Olympique Lyon will remain in France's top division after all. The club successfully appealed the relegation to Ligue 2 that had previously been imposed by the DNCG, the financial watchdog of French professional football.

Thiago Silva keeps a special memento from reunion with Chelsea friends

Thiago Silva keeps a special memento from reunion with Chelsea friends

On Tuesday, Thiago Silva and Fluminense bid farewell to the Club World Cup. The forty-year-old defender did so after a defeat against Chelsea. The Blues made sure the reunion with their veteran former teammate did not go unnoticed.
